1. 程式人生 > >【Linux】vim全選,全部複製,全部刪除

【Linux】vim全選,全部複製,全部刪除

全選(高亮顯示):按esc後,然後ggvG或者ggVG

全部複製:按esc後,然後ggyG

全部刪除:按esc後,然後dG
 

解析:

gg:是讓游標移到首行,在vim才有效,vi中無效 

v : 是進入Visual(可視)模式 

G :游標移到最後一行 

中內容以後就可以其他的操作了,比如: 
d  刪除中內容 
y  複製中內容到0號暫存器 
"+y  複製中內容到+暫存器,也就是系統的剪貼簿,供其他程式用 

相關推薦

Linuxvim全部複製全部刪除

全選(高亮顯示):按esc後,然後ggvG或者ggVG 全部複製:按esc後,然後ggyG 全部刪除:按esc後,然後dG   解析: gg:是讓游標移到首行,在vim才有效,vi中無效  v : 是進入Visual(可視)模式  G :游標移到最後一行  選中

BZOJ2134單位錯(數學期望動態規劃)

cto lin int 數學期望 long long www. () online code 【BZOJ2134】單位錯選(數學期望,動態規劃) 題面 BZOJ 題解 單獨考慮相鄰的兩道題目的概率就好了 沒了呀。。 #include<iostream> #inc

Linux用戶權限設置配合FTP訪問

nbsp post .net detail 用戶登錄 linux 提示 用戶權限 class 轉載自: http://blog.csdn.net/fengeh/article/details/16819563 領導需求,需要創建用戶,並允許其增刪改,卻又要求其只能在自己的訪

LinuxVim修改tab為4個空格

class 文件 pan bash ash 空白 ESS pri ber 修改配置 如果要修改全局Vim的配置 vim /etc/vim/vimrc 1 但是不建議這麽做,可以只修改當前用戶的Vim配置 vim ~/.vimrc 1 在配置文件中添加以下參數

Linuxvim入門操作

目錄 命令模式: 編輯模式: 末行模式: 寫在前面的話 Vim已經有各主流系統的版本,儘管vim較vi已經改良了不少,但是初次使用還是會一頭霧水,不知如何操作,所以學習vim要首先過2關。第一關是理解vim的設計思路,vim設計之初就是整個文字編輯都

Linux程序狀態。重點殭屍程序孤兒程序

我們都知道程序可以認為是一個執行的程式,那麼為了弄明白正在執行的程序是什麼意思,我們需要先了解程序的狀態。。。下面的狀態在kernel原始碼中定義:  1.程序狀態          R執行狀態:並不意味著程序一定在執行中,它表明程序要麼在執行中要麼在執行佇列裡。   

Linux Vim學習指南

你想盡可能快地自學vim(為大家所熟知的最好的編輯器) 。這是我學習的方法:從細處入手然後慢慢掌握所有技巧。 Vim 六十億美元的編輯器 設計優良,強壯,快速。 學習vim並把它作為你的下一個文字編輯器,據我所知沒有比它更好的編輯器,學起來難但出奇的好用。 我

vuevue 與取消

知識點: 1 v-model:監聽input內容 2 watch:監聽屬性方法 3 頁面初始化呼叫函式 mounted 一:html元素 <table id="userTable" class="table table-bordered table-hover"&

Angular-實現

效果如下: 實現過程: html: <itoo-accordionTab id="chapterMenu" (selectedChange)="toggle($event,menu3)" [selected]="selectedChapte

linux記一次httpd服務正常http不能訪問的慘痛教訓

記一次httpd服務啟動正常,http服務死活不能訪問的問題記錄。 1.在linux下,使用ps和grep檢視httpd服務 # ps aux | grep httpd root 7579 0.0 0.0 3872 656 pts/1

linuxvim編輯器vim+taglist+ctags的配置

很多linux軟體開發實際上並不實在X window的情況下進行的,這時我們不可能啟動基於X window的圖形化視窗,在這一情況下我們所能使用的主要的編輯器是vim和emacs.(ps:emacs和vim雖然被稱為兩大編輯器之神,但是個人感覺vim的功能鍵設定的比較好用)下面詳細介紹一下vim的配置使用。對

Linuxvim在每行行首或行尾新增/刪除內容

原文見:http://blog.csdn.net/garfielder007/article/details/49851501 idea:利用vim中的批量替換功能實現。 一、新增 在每行行首新增相同的內容: :%s/^/要新增的內容   在每行行尾新增

Linuxvim的簡單配置

vim配置: Linux自帶的vim配置過於簡陋,不太方便操作,下面是一個最簡單的vim配置。 首先在你的檔案中查詢一個.vimrc,如若沒有,touch一個.vimrc(不能忽略"."的存在),即: 注意:在當前使用者的主目錄下進行配置的只對當前使用者有效。 再將以下簡

linuxvim設定語法高亮顯示和自動縮排

1、配置檔案的位置     在目錄 /etc/ 下面,有個名為vimrc的檔案,這是系統中公共的vim配置檔案,對所有使用者都有效。而在每個使用者的主目錄下,都可以自己建立私有的配置檔案,命名為:“.vimrc”。例如,/root目錄下,通常已經存在一個.vimrc檔案。

轉載的計算廣告資料廣告演算法工程師入門

在廣告這樣的參與者可以針對同一個標的物不斷調整出價的拍賣環境中,通過聰明的定價策略,完全可能為整個市場創造更高的收益以及其他好處。 拍賣方式 分配規則 支付方式 是否知道別人的出價 應用場景 英式拍賣(Open) 競買者逐步加價, 直到最後只剩下一個投標人為止 出價最高者得

vim全部複製全部刪除

全選(高亮顯示):按esc後,然後ggvG或者ggVG 全部複製:按esc後,然後ggyG 全部刪除:按esc後,然後dG 解析: gg:是讓游標移到首行,在vim才有效,vi中無效  v : 是進入Visual(可視)模式  G :游標移到最後一行  選中內容以後就可以其他的操作了,比如: d

JavaScript實現複框的全部、反

以較為簡潔的程式實現複選框的全選、全部不選、反選 操作。 並且將可變的部分設定為JS的引數,以實現程式碼複用。 全選和全不選 第一個引數為複選框名稱,第二個引數為是全選還是全部不選。 function allCheck(name,boolValue) { var all

Linux使用xshell登陸時密碼框為灰色無法輸入密碼

inline round spl log 退出 灰色 ref linu .cn 使用xshell登陸時,出現以上情況,那麽這到底值咋回事呢?經過查詢以後發現是服務器端設置問題,解決辦法如下:vi /etc/ssh/sshd_config接著保存退出,然後重啟sshd服務se

linuxlinux 環境下 安裝禪道(轉載) -- 跟web服務器無關無視apache、nginx!!!

sdn php 修改 鏈接 net 壓縮 操作 tps 數據庫 參考文章 鏈接 :https://blog.csdn.net/xinxin19881112/article/details/46813991 講的非常完美、透徹,不像其他的文章,都是抄襲的,沒一點註意事項和自己

linux創建新用戶並且指定用戶ID,基本組附加組(指定組號)

cgp src cto 分享圖片 pro 用戶id lin process sha 1.創建用戶,必須先創建附加組創建附加組:組名:fujia1,fujia2GID : 5005,5006 2.創建基本組:組名:basicgp 3.創建用戶:用戶名:newhostUID